JWI 551 Week 4 Discussion The Patient Experience as a Measure of Quality

The CMS website - Care Compare - provides information about standards of care at more than 4,000 Medicare-certified hospitals and healthcare facilities in the United States. In addition to hospitals, the site includes ratings for long-term care facilities, home care agencies, and other care providers.
